(1) The State Food Commission shall be responsible for the expenditure of the funds received by it for the purpose of the implementation of the Act.
(2) The Chairperson shall have all powers relating to the financial transactions of the State Food Commission, except in cases which require prior approval of the State Government.
(3) The Chairperson shall obtain prior approval of the State Government in the matters of re-appropriation of funds from one head to another, permitting any officer of State Food Commission to participate in Seminars, Conferences or 8 Training Programs abroad and such other matters as may be determined by the State Government, from time to time.
(4) All financial powers of the State Food Commission shall be governed by a delegation of financial powers, rules and circulars, orders, and instructions as may be issued by the Finance Department of the State Government, from time to time, in this behalf.
